In most … WebNov 9, 2024 · The approach worked. Over the last nearly two decades, the number of heroin users in Portugal has been cut by two thirds and drug-related deaths have plummeted from more than one a day in 1999 to 30 in all of 2016.The fall in new drug-related HIV infections has been even more striking, with 18 recorded in 2016, according to a 2024 report by the …

WebSubstance Abuse Statistics. Among Americans aged 12 years and older, 37.309 million were current illegal drug users (used within the last 30 days) as of 2024. 13.5% of Americans 12 and over used drugs in the last month, a 3.8% increase year-over-year (YoY). 59.277 million or 21.4% of people 12 and over have used illegal drugs or misused ...
